2008 Candidates Pledge to Get Together & Mess Up the Country
2008 Candidates Pledge to Get Together and Mess Up the Country
by RS Davis
The Freedom Files

Hello Freedomphiles! So, John McCain met with Barack Obama at the president-elect's Chicago transition office. All went well - at least in public - and in a joint statement, they said, "We had a productive conversation today about the need to launch a new era of reform where we take on government waste and bitter partisanship in Washington. We hope to work together in the days and months ahead on critical challenges like solving our financial crisis, creating a new energy economy and protecting our nation's security."
Oh great, bipartisanship. If you ask me, I prefer my government bitter and divided. Rick's Government Axiom #4 has always been: A government that can't get anything done, can't do anything to you. Hooray for gridlock!
I mean, seriously - what has bipartisanship brought us? The PATRIOT Act, The Defense of Marriage Act, a trillion dollar bailout package, The Iraq War, No Child Left Behind - no thanks.
